  • Application example: GRD101 accurately measures and        displays flow rate locally. A radio
    transceiver is connected to its RS232 and sends the flow rate to a transceiver 30 miles away which in turn
    is connected to a PC, PLC, lap top or other MODBUS master. The same master controls a GRD120 a mile
    away which displays the flow rate or something else and controls an isolated 4-20 mA, 0.05% FS. This
    analog output 4-20 mA can be programmed to follow the display or to be independent from it and just
    produce a remote analog signal. So for an instance the display can show a temperature but the output to
    represent the flow rate that is 30 miles away. Or the display to show the flow rate but the 4-20 mA to
    control a motor. ...........
